I might be moving to Denmark this fall? |
Travel Info What I want to know is, has anyone ever been to Roskilde University Centre, or is anyone currently attending the college? That's where I'm applying for their English degree. Also, I'm going to be moving a lot of my stuff to Denmark because my fiance lives there, so is there a cheap and easy way of shipping things to Denmark? Thanks! Travel Tips Call around and look into shipping companies and ask them about LTL shipping. (Less Than Trailer shipping.) I'm not sure what the rates are but I think you'll find if you're shipping a fair amount of goods, this is your best option. Air freight will cost you an arm and both your legs! I have a friend who's from Denmark who went Rosklide and loved it. I've also traveled to Denmark and found the people to be friendly and you'll find that about 95% of them speak English PERFECTLY! My friend also said that Danish food sucks which is why they have open arms to other cultures and want them to open restaurants. I had outstanding Mexican food in Copenhagen. (Yeah...I was shocked too.) One thing to expect is the winter is cold and dark - sun rises around 10am and sets around 3pm. Be prepared for that! Oh, and don't be shocked when you see baby strollers outside of restaurants....with babies in them!!!! It's normal and is a part of their culture. Have fun and good luck!!! |
